(My Audi racks' base bars' towers have the rubber foot and a metal "tongue" which clamps the foot to the car frame then the rubber door seal distorts a few mm around the foot when you close the door. That works great staticly but sucks at high speed - especially with a crosswind at which time the door seal separates enough for *VICIOUS* wind noise.)

If I recall correctly, they don't actually make contact with the body of the car, and kind of float
over the roof, and there isn't any interference with the doors....
